The Short-billed Chlorospingus (Chlorospingus parvirostris) is a bird species in the family Passerellidae, within the order Passeriformes (songbirds). Recorded measurements include a wingspan of 14.3 cm and a weight of 23 g. The IUCN Red List classifies it as Least Concern.
